Some comments made by Vincent Oliver in the forum section of 
<http://www.photo-i.co.uk/>

"The HP 7960 b/w prints are the best you will see anywhere; no cast, 
no metamerism and 73 years+ life. I'm sure an A3 printer is in the 
pipeline. HP also has the HP Designjet 120 printer, an A2+ printer. 
This uses six inks and produces some excellent colours, I will try to 
get hold of one for review."

"B/W has been totally addressed, now you can have 4097 shades of true 
grey, compared to 17 shades on a normal six ink printer, the other 
shades of grey are made up from a combination of coloured inks, 
that's why you get colour cast's. Metamerism is also a thing of the 
past, in our tests we could barely see any change of colour and we 
used several light sources."
